Tips for Joberg2c
Arrive two or three days early to adjust to altitude. Johannesburg is at 1,753 m or 5,752 feet.
Book your hotels for and after the race early, especially for the finish in Scottburgh. It’s a small town with limited accommodations that fill up fast.
Be vigilant with sun protection. The African sun is intense.
Wi-fi is available most nights, but its strength is inconsistent. A local phone and/ or sim card with data is inexpensive.
Ask past participants about their experiences. (Names are available on Joberg2c website.)
Practise your switchback descents before arriving. Brake before the turn, aim tire on the outside, dive in and flow through the turn looking ahead. The switchbacks are quite steep in places and may be challenging even for experienced mountain bikers.
Keep in mind that the race course is not technical. If you can ride in Canada, you can handle this race.
Have fun. Be patient with the many less-skilled riders. Pass with caution.
Wash your hands often. Eat lots at the rest stops. The food is terrific.
